news 2026/5/11 13:55:00

Inter开源字体优化终极方案:提升300%性能的企业级字体部署架构

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Inter开源字体优化终极方案:提升300%性能的企业级字体部署架构

Inter开源字体优化终极方案:提升300%性能的企业级字体部署架构

【免费下载链接】interThe Inter font family项目地址: https://gitcode.com/gh_mirrors/in/inter

在当今数字体验主导的时代,字体性能已成为影响用户体验和业务转化的关键因素。开源字体优化不仅是技术决策,更是企业ROI的战略投资。Inter字体作为现代无衬线字体的标杆,其性能优化方案能够为大型企业项目带来显著的加载速度提升和渲染性能改善。本方案将深入解析如何通过系统化的开源字体优化策略,实现字体文件大小减少75%、加载时间缩短77%的卓越效果,为技术决策者提供完整的实施框架。

一、企业级字体性能优化的ROI分析框架

1.1 性能瓶颈与业务影响评估

字体性能问题往往在项目后期才显现,但其对业务指标的影响却是系统性的。未优化的字体部署可能导致:

  • 用户体验下降:字体加载延迟超过100ms即可被用户感知,影响页面交互流畅度
  • 转化率损失:每增加1秒的页面加载时间,电商转化率下降7%,内容平台跳出率增加32%
  • SEO排名受损:Core Web Vitals中的LCP(最大内容绘制)和CLS(累积布局偏移)直接影响搜索引擎排名
  • 运营成本增加:过大的字体文件增加CDN流量成本,特别是在高并发场景下

Inter字体通过其开源特性,为企业提供了从源头优化的可能性。对比传统商业字体方案,开源字体优化能够在保持设计质量的前提下,将字体相关的性能开销降低至商业方案的1/3。

1.2 技术投资回报量化模型

基于Inter字体优化方案,企业可获得以下可量化的ROI收益:

优化维度技术投入性能收益业务价值
文件大小优化子集化脚本配置减少75%文件体积CDN成本降低40%
加载策略优化智能字体加载实现加载时间缩短77%用户留存提升15%
渲染性能优化字体度量标准化CLS降低至0.05转化率提升8%
多环境适配响应式字体配置全设备兼容性移动端体验优化

二、Inter字体优化核心技术架构

2.1 可变字体技术架构

Inter字体提供的可变字体技术是其性能优化的核心。通过单个WOFF2文件支持从100到900的字重范围和0-10度的倾斜角度变化,这一架构革新了传统的多文件字体加载模式。

技术实现原理

  • 单一文件多维度:InterVariable.woff2文件包含了所有字重和倾斜度的连续变化数据
  • CSS变量控制:通过font-variation-settings属性实现动态样式调整
  • 向后兼容机制:在docs/inter.css中实现的智能降级策略,确保旧版浏览器兼容

图1:Inter字体系统架构展示了其可变字体技术的核心设计理念

2.2 智能子集化处理流水线

misc/tools/subset.py脚本提供了企业级的字体子集化解决方案,支持多种优化策略:

# 核心子集化配置示例 FONTS = [ { 'infile': 'build/fonts/var/Inter.var.ttf', 'outfile': 'build/fonts/subset/Inter.{subset}.var.woff2', 'css_family': 'Inter var experimental', 'css_weight': '100 900', 'css_style': 'oblique 0deg 10deg', } ]

子集化策略矩阵

字符集类型适用场景体积减少实施复杂度
基础拉丁字符集英文网站85%
扩展拉丁字符集多语言欧洲站点70%
西里尔字符集俄语等东欧语言65%
完整Unicode集全球化企业应用40%

2.3 字体加载性能优化架构

docs/inter.css中实现的字体加载策略采用了分层优化架构:

  1. 可变字体优先加载:现代浏览器优先加载InterVariable.woff2
  2. 静态字体降级:旧版浏览器自动降级到静态字体文件
  3. font-display: swap策略:避免FOIT(不可见文本闪烁)
  4. 版本化缓存管理:通过?v={{font_v}}参数实现缓存控制

三、企业级部署实施路径

3.1 四阶段部署路线图

阶段一:评估与规划(1-2周)

  • 分析现有字体使用情况,识别性能瓶颈
  • 确定目标字符集和字体变体需求
  • 制定ROI预期和KPI指标

阶段二:技术实施(2-3周)

  • 配置字体子集化流水线
  • 实施智能字体加载策略
  • 建立字体性能监控体系

阶段三:测试与优化(1-2周)

  • A/B测试字体加载性能
  • 多设备兼容性验证
  • 性能基准测试和优化

阶段四:监控与迭代(持续)

  • 建立实时性能监控
  • 定期字体文件更新
  • 基于用户反馈持续优化

3.2 多环境适配策略

不同业务场景需要不同的字体优化策略:

电商平台优化重点

  • 商品标题和价格显示优先加载
  • 购物车和结算流程字体预加载
  • 移动端字体渲染优化

内容媒体平台优化重点

  • 长文阅读体验优化
  • 多语言字符集支持
  • 广告内容字体隔离

企业应用优化重点

  • 数据表格和图表字体清晰度
  • 多终端一致性保证
  • 离线场景字体可用性

图2:Inter字体支持的多语言字符集展示,为企业全球化部署提供技术基础

四、性能监控与风险控制

4.1 关键性能指标监控体系

建立全面的字体性能监控体系,包括:

加载性能指标

  • FCP(首次内容绘制):目标<1.5秒
  • LCP(最大内容绘制):目标<2.5秒
  • 字体加载完成时间:目标<200毫秒

渲染质量指标

  • CLS(累积布局偏移):目标<0.1
  • 字体渲染一致性:跨设备、跨浏览器测试
  • 视觉保真度:字体抗锯齿和清晰度评估

4.2 风险评估与缓解策略

风险类型发生概率影响程度缓解措施
字体子集化遗漏字符建立字符使用分析系统,定期审计
浏览器兼容性问题渐进增强策略,多版本字体支持
CDN缓存失效版本化文件命名,缓存预热机制
字体授权合规风险极高严格遵守开源许可证要求

4.3 持续优化机制

  1. 用户行为分析:跟踪用户实际使用的字符集,动态调整子集化策略
  2. 性能数据驱动:基于真实用户监控数据优化字体加载策略
  3. 技术栈演进:跟进Web字体新技术,如CSS Font Loading API
  4. 成本效益分析:定期评估字体优化ROI,调整技术投入方向

五、实施案例与最佳实践

5.1 大型电商平台优化案例

某头部电商平台在实施Inter字体优化方案后,实现了以下关键成果:

技术成果

  • 字体文件总大小从520KB减少至130KB
  • 移动端首屏字体加载时间从850ms降至190ms
  • 字体相关CLS从0.35降低至0.04

业务成果

  • 移动端转化率提升12%
  • 页面跳出率降低18%
  • CDN字体相关流量成本减少45%

关键技术措施

  • 基于用户行为数据的智能子集化
  • 关键路径字体预加载策略
  • 动态字体加载优先级调整

5.2 内容平台多语言支持实践

国际内容平台通过Inter字体优化方案,实现了28种语言的完美支持:

技术架构亮点

  • 按语言区域分片字体文件
  • 用户语言偏好多级缓存
  • 字体加载失败优雅降级

性能指标

  • 多语言页面平均加载时间:320ms
  • 字体切换响应时间:<50ms
  • 99.9%字体可用性SLA

图3:Inter文本版本与显示版本的x-height对比,展示了针对不同使用场景的优化设计

六、技术决策指南

6.1 何时选择Inter字体优化方案

推荐场景

  • 企业级Web应用,用户基数>10万
  • 国际化业务,需要多语言支持
  • 对页面性能有严格SLA要求
  • 移动端用户体验优先的项目

不推荐场景

  • 简单的静态宣传页面
  • 字体使用极少的后台管理系统
  • 预算有限的小型项目

6.2 技术选型对比分析

方案类型实施成本维护复杂度性能收益推荐指数
传统多字体文件★★☆☆☆
商业字体CDN★★★☆☆
Inter开源优化★★★★★
自定义字体服务极高★★★★☆

6.3 实施资源需求评估

技术团队要求

  • 前端开发工程师:2人周
  • DevOps工程师:1人周
  • 性能测试工程师:0.5人周

工具链需求

  • 字体处理工具:Python环境、fontTools
  • 构建流水线:CI/CD集成
  • 监控系统:性能监控平台

长期维护成本

  • 月度维护时间:4-8小时
  • 年度优化迭代:2-3次
  • 技术债务管理:低

七、总结与行动指南

Inter开源字体优化方案为企业提供了一条从技术实现到业务价值的完整路径。通过系统化的字体性能优化,企业不仅能够提升用户体验和业务指标,还能在技术架构层面建立竞争优势。

立即行动步骤

  1. 技术评估:克隆项目仓库git clone https://gitcode.com/gh_mirrors/in/inter,分析现有字体使用情况
  2. 方案设计:基于业务需求制定字体优化策略,确定字符集范围和性能目标
  3. 试点实施:选择关键业务页面进行A/B测试,验证优化效果
  4. 全面推广:基于试点成果,制定全站推广计划
  5. 持续优化:建立监控体系,基于数据持续迭代优化

开源字体优化的价值不仅体现在技术指标上,更体现在为企业创造的长期竞争优势。通过科学的架构设计和持续的性能优化,Inter字体能够成为企业数字化转型中的可靠技术基石,为用户提供既美观又高效的数字体验。

【免费下载链接】interThe Inter font family项目地址: https://gitcode.com/gh_mirrors/in/inter

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/11 13:53:08

从零搭建私有化大语言模型服务器:Ollama、Docker与Open WebUI全栈指南

1. 项目概述&#xff1a;构建你自己的私有化大语言模型服务器如果你和我一样&#xff0c;对把个人数据交给云端AI服务商这件事始终心存疑虑&#xff0c;同时又渴望拥有一个功能完整、响应迅速、且完全掌控在自己手中的AI助手&#xff0c;那么搭建一个本地私有化的大语言模型&am…

作者头像 李华
网站建设 2026/5/11 13:49:55

别只盯着Global Skew了:在ICC II里用Local Skew和CCD真正搞定时序收敛

超越Global Skew&#xff1a;ICC II中Local Skew与CCD的时序收敛实战 在28nm以下工艺节点&#xff0c;传统时钟树综合&#xff08;CTS&#xff09;仅关注全局时钟偏差&#xff08;Global Skew&#xff09;的策略已难以满足复杂设计的时序收敛需求。当设计规模突破千万门级&…

作者头像 李华
网站建设 2026/5/11 13:46:34

ChatGPT 2023年5月更新解读:iOS App上线,从网页产品扩展到移动端

&#x1f525;个人主页&#xff1a;杨利杰YJlio❄️个人专栏&#xff1a;《Sysinternals实战教程》《Windows PowerShell 实战》《WINDOWS教程》《IOS教程》《微信助手》《锤子助手》 《Python》 《Kali Linux》 《那些年未解决的Windows疑难杂症》&#x1f31f; 让复杂的事情更…

作者头像 李华
网站建设 2026/5/11 13:43:14

CANN/asc-devkit reg数据搬运接口

asc_load 【免费下载链接】asc-devkit 本项目是CANN 推出的昇腾AI处理器专用的算子程序开发语言&#xff0c;原生支持C和C标准规范&#xff0c;主要由类库和语言扩展层构成&#xff0c;提供多层级API&#xff0c;满足多维场景算子开发诉求。 项目地址: https://gitcode.com/c…

作者头像 李华
网站建设 2026/5/11 13:41:57

AI-Trader奖励系统设计:激励AI代理参与交易的完整方案

AI-Trader奖励系统设计&#xff1a;激励AI代理参与交易的完整方案 【免费下载链接】AI-Trader "AI-Trader: 100% Fully-Automated Agent-Native Trading" 项目地址: https://gitcode.com/GitHub_Trending/aitrad/AI-Trader AI-Trader作为100%全自动化的智能交…

作者头像 李华
网站建设 2026/5/11 13:38:35

CANN/asc-devkit性能分析停止API文档

MetricsProfStop 【免费下载链接】asc-devkit 本项目是CANN 推出的昇腾AI处理器专用的算子程序开发语言&#xff0c;原生支持C和C标准规范&#xff0c;主要由类库和语言扩展层构成&#xff0c;提供多层级API&#xff0c;满足多维场景算子开发诉求。 项目地址: https://gitcod…

作者头像 李华